Precision Irrigation

It is a hot dry region in summer and water has to be managed and it is expensive.

The vineyards worked out a way to save between 20 and 30% of consumption in the vineyards by using precision irrigation and soil moisture sensors.  By working together as a sustainable region they  has learned that sustainability offers gains that would have otherwise have been inaccessible. Innovation in the use of drones to monitor soil health, energy savings using solar driven pumps to distribute water to their precision irrigation systems and recycling cork into fashion items are just some of the gains that have, quite simply replaced a lot of pains. 


The result is high quality wine at a fraction of the price of competitors across Europe. Alentejo wine exports are booming in major global markets, whilst other wine growing regions are suffering from the global downturn in red wine sales. 

Evora - A UNESCO CITY

Roughly one third larger than Wales, Alentejo is a sparsely populated region of white washed, red roofed towns and villages scattered around its hilltop castles, huge lakes, rolling hills and plains and within its two national parks. 


Everywhere in this huge space are vast rolling plains of cork oaks, vineyards and wheat fields. The region has a sophisticated network of wineries offering vineyard tours with winetasting, a growing number provide restaurant facilities with sommelier expertise matching different wines with food. Several vineyards provide high quality accommodation offering an authentic, soulful experience for those who are seeking how the ancient heritage of Roman times has evolved into the sustainable viticulture of today.

Wisley is the historic home of the RHS and houses one of the largest plant collections in the world. The gardens delight through every season: enjoy swathes of bulbs and blossom in spring, unforgettable mixed borders and roses in summer, autumn’s bountiful colours and frost-sparkled walks in winter
